Project-Oriented Modular Platform for Teaching
A flexible, open-source course management platform built for project-based university courses. Streamline every phase — from applications to assessments — in one place.
Design your course by assembling independent phases with a drag-and-drop configurator. Link outputs between phases, configure participation settings, and tailor the entire course structure to your exact teaching needs — no technical knowledge required.
Learn about course configuration →Streamline the entire application lifecycle. Students apply online, instructors review and manage submissions, and accepted participants are automatically onboarded into the course.
Learn about applications →PROMPT's assessment engine is one of its most powerful capabilities. Configure multi-criteria rubrics, run structured peer reviews, self-assessments, and instructor evaluations — all in one unified workflow. Results are aggregated automatically, giving instructors instant, detailed insight into student performance across the entire cohort.
Learn about assessments →Built-in functionalities essential for every course, complemented by dynamically loaded phases you can add as needed.
Build a course by assembling various course phases to suit your specific teaching needs.
Streamline the application process — easier for students to apply, simpler for instructors to manage.
Efficiently manage student information and course participation throughout the lifecycle.
PROMPT allows instructors to create and manage independent course phases, fostering a collaborative and easily extensible platform for project-based learning.
Schedule and conduct structured interviews with applicants as part of the selection process.
Automatically match students to projects based on application scores and preferences using configurable algorithms.
Assign students to teams and projects managed by instructors, with full control over team composition.
Let students form their own teams — they create groups and invite peers without instructor involvement.
Conduct structured peer, self, and instructor assessments using configurable rubrics and weighted scoring.
Generate and distribute personalized course completion certificates using customizable Typst templates.
Present hands-on DevOps exercises and practical challenges to students as part of their coursework.
Easily extend PROMPT with your own phases — the micro-frontend architecture makes adding new phases straightforward.